What is health services documents?
Health services documents are forms or records that contain information related to medical treatments, insurance claims, and healthcare services provided to patients.
Who is required to file health services documents?
Healthcare providers, doctors, hospitals, clinics, and insurance companies are required to file health services documents.
How to fill out health services documents?
Health services documents can be filled out manually or electronically, depending on the system used by the healthcare provider. Information such as patient demographics, medical treatments, diagnoses, and insurance details must be accurately recorded.
What is the purpose of health services documents?
The purpose of health services documents is to maintain accurate records of healthcare services provided to patients, facilitate insurance claims processing, and ensure compliance with regulations.
What information must be reported on health services documents?
Health services documents must include patient information, healthcare procedures performed, diagnoses, treatment plans, insurance details, and any other relevant information related to the medical care provided.
